FRIENDS ONLY: Kingston Lacy Japanese Gardens tour

Join us at Kingston Lacy, the National Trust’s magnificent country estate, for a guided tour of its beautiful Japanese Gardens. Discover seven acres inspired by centuries-old Japanese garden design, featuring bamboo groves, granite lanterns, an authentic tea garden, acers, cherry trees and seasonal wildflowers. FRIENDS ONLY: The Butler Collection

Spend the morning exploring the Butler Collection, home to one of the world’s finest collections of 17th-century Chinese porcelain. The visit includes a 90-minute guided tour led by the Museum’s curator, Katharine Butler, followed by free time to explore the collection at your own pace. Museum transport is not provided.
